Dress For YOU not the SIZE the world says you are!

People often ask me, “What were you thinking when you got ready this morning?”  I always laugh and say something like, “I wanna look the way I feel.” , or “I did my makeup and decided my clothing had to match it.” I have always struggled with not being able to dress the way I want to because of my limited choices weather it be because of my size or my resources.  I don’t just mean because im  plus size plus size over an 18, or because im 6 foot 3 inches tall or because I’m a broke 24 year old living in NYC, relocated from Southern Indiana.  Its a combination of all of these things that always made it difficult for me to dress the way I wanted.  If it was a large enough top it was too short in the torso, or the arms for too big, or because I am not large breasted the Plus size top was too spacious in the Breast for me.  If its not one thing then its the next and I know weather your short, tall, fat, skinny, young, or old, you can relate to this.  I decided I was not going to live with just wearing what fit me any more i was going to be innovative, and try new things.  When I moved from the mid west to this lovely play palace better known as NYC I found a better world for Plus size women it wasn’t just Lane Bryant anymore (No Offense to Lane Bryant)  But i found Vintage Plus size, I found a whole world of NY plus size local designers, as well as ones from the west coast, and Some great Nation Wide Plus size clothing designers that little IN had not exposed me too.  I was now able to go to stores and try on all sorts or things.  I tend yo use dresses as tops, and skirts as dresses, and that is how I have come to dress For ME and to have my own unique Personal style.  Its hard to explain what my style is, and many people will ask me,and I think to my self,  how do i put it into words?  In Feb of 2011 I had the honor to be named one of TONY(Time Out New Yorks) Most stylish New Yorkers.  I was so honored and then I froze like what to do i wear to the shoot, what do i say, and i kid of over thought the whole thing but it was a great experience and I think it made my style grow even  more.  http://newyork.timeout.com/shopping-style/889669/most-stylish-new-yorkers-audrey-lea-curry

I would say that my style fluctuates very much with that day, what im doing, how i wear my makeup, and how i feel.  My looks very from, Classy, Gothic, Vampy, Glamorous, Pinup, Geisha, Vintage, and so on.  I do make some of my clothing, as well as alter some things, but be innovative, creative, and do not let the fact that a store doesn’t make your size stop you from shopping there.  You never know the little treasure you may find at a store you never go in because they do not “have your size. ”  Be fun And different and think outside the box.  We all get comfortable with one look and forget to try new things.  I am constantly tryin

g to think of what is next, what is the next crazy different look im going to try to pull off, and when i do it feels so good and inspires me for the next look.  So Find the clothing that shows how you really feel and see the difference it makes in your life and how people see you.

Never take your Abilities For Granted

We all find ourselves going about life day to day and maybe sometimes not realizing that we need to stop and really LIVE.  My sister Natalie is an ultimate inspiration to me in my life.  From a young age she has always taught me to never take my abilities for granted.  What I mean by this is that Natalie is my older sister by 2 years.  She was born with a very rare form of Leukemia, Fanconi’s Anemia is what it was called.  From when she was born she started the battle to fight to live.  Myself as well as my younger sister Emily were born to save her life.  Natalie needed a Bone Marrow transplant to survive.  Many of you may have seen the movie “My sisters Keeper”  this movie is based off my sister as well as families story except my sister has never stopped fighting.  My sister has over come and fought her whole life and it has taught me to always fight and use my abilities to my advantage.  Natalie had the first successful cord blood transplant in Paris France in 1989 and ever sense then has over come so many obstacles.  Natalie Broke her hip one time when myself and my sisters were at a fair because she walked to much.  When this happened I  was devastated Natalie this beautiful teenage girl was suffering from osteoporosis like an 80 year old person. Would.  She was a dancer as well as a dance instructor and that all came to an end with her hip injury.  I was like why God, why would you do another thing to Natalie?  I always just wanted her to have half of the strength and abilities I had.  I then promised myself that I would play sports till I couldn’t any more or until I lost my passion.  I thought why would I let this very able body of mine that was born to be an athlete sit around when my sister was dying to just walk.  I then went on to play college Volleyball finishing in 2007 as an All American. And I can truly say Natalie inspired me to never quit.  Natalie has had many other life altering events happen to her all that have inspired me to better myself and to not take my abilities for granted.  Most recently in Jan of 2011 Natalie was diagnosed with Throat Cancer.  She is a 26 year old girl I was again so confused.  She has fought and fought and now this.  My family immediately did research on alternative means to Chemo and radiation seeing as Natalie had already gone through both and had two transplants it was out of the question as an option for treatment.  We came upon the Gerson therapy.  This is an Alternative way of eating and not allowed to be practiced in a a facility in the US.  Natalie immediately wanted to go to a center for treatment to live and start this processes but again she couldn’t go because she had already undergone multiple transplants they would not allow her in the program.  Natalie decided to do the therapy on her own with her boyfriend and families support.  I was like, wait an all raw food diet, never.  That sounds impossible, how can you just drink juice and eat antioxidant rich food.  But when you are faced with cancer, and death that is what you do.  Natalie is not a normal person and there for nothing about there case is normal with her cancer but She went in for her tumor to be removed March 21st and the tumor was successfully removed, however she has still not been able to recover and is still in the hospital .  She is currently on and off a respirator fighting, pneumonia, malnutrition, viruses, and many other things.  Now she is at the point where her body is going to just give up because  it is too tired and weak to fight any more or by pure fight (which will be the case because she is such a fighter )she will pull through this.  I have recently reassessed myself and my life.  What do I do daily that I need to change and what am I taking for granite.   The answer…My Health.   My sister may die because of a cancer that she did nothing to get, or of malnutrition that she cant control.  I cant sit back and take my life for granite any more I need to make a change now!  As of Aug 1st I went on a Juice Cleanse.  When my Cleanse is over I will then start reintroducing micro nutrient foods back into my body and eating a very healthy mainly raw food diet to better my health and life.  I will do this until I get to a good healthy weight and lifestyle.  As a plus size woman I cant wake up in 5 years with diabetes and say oops look what I did to myself when my sister has not done anything wrong and all this bad is happening to her.  So I say Don’t take your abilities for granite do everything you can because you can.  Live life because you have a life and the ability to live it.  People everywhere, not just my sister, can inspire you to run, because you do have two legs capable to walk on.  To eat healthy because you can eat and are not getting nutrients via and IV and a peg tube, and so much more.  I make daily life choices based off of my sisters struggle and how not to take my self and my abilities for granted so do something different today make a change and go for all your Goals now while you can!

Fresh Motivation for Summer

I was in my room the other day and I was looking at how my pile of inspirational tears (magazine pages and photos that motivate and inspire me) was growing infinitely. I then was inspired to put them up into a collage like a goal board or inspiration/ idea/ concept board. I took all the different tears and put them up fulling covering the door in my bedroom. Now i can see them every day i look at them and get inspired and motivated a little more then the day before. This is a great thing to do to put a little motivation in your every day life, to get you thinking and get your energy flowing. surround yourself also with sents that make you motivated, for example the smell of apples makes me happy, the sents of autumn like pumpkin and Cinnamon make me think of home, the Smell of Gardenias reminds me of my grandma, The sent of rain makes me think of vacation etc. So make a change in your surroundings, and get a fresh pep in your step for summer! You will be surprised in how such a small change and really help your energy in your day to day life!
